AN ASSEMBLED GROUP OF ENGLISH AND AMERICAN TEA AND COFFEE WARES,
VARIOUSLY MARKED, 20TH CENTURY,
the English fully marked comprising a small teapot with hinged cover and black painted wood handle, mark of C.S. Harris & Sons Ltd., London, 1927, retail marks of James Robinson Inc.; a coffee pot with hinged cover and wood handle, a sugar bowl, and a cream jug set, all mark of Padgett & Braham, London, 1961, retail marks of Tiffany & Co.; the American marked 'Sterling' comprising a teapot with hinged cover and wood handle, mark of Gorham, 20th Century, retail marks of Metropolitan Museum reproduction of 'John Coney/Boston/about 1710'
The coffee pot 10in. (25.4cm.) high, 73oz. approximate gross weight (5)
